ABIAGUE NICOT, Carlos. Acupuncture analgesia in hand surgery. MEDISAN [online]. 2010, vol.14, n.5, pp. 0-0. ISSN 1029-3019.

A descriptive and cross-sectional study was carried out in 112 patients with hand surgery at the Assistance Budget Unit from Boniato neighborhood in Santiago de Cuba, from January, 2006 to September, 2007, with the purpose of evaluating the results of the acupuncture analgesia in surgery of the distal upper limb. In the series male sex, 25-35 and 58-68 years age groups and carpal ganglion prevailed, the latter as more common diagnosis. This procedure was effective and safe as it allowed to perform hand surgeries with minimal complications.

Keywords : hand surgery; carpal ganglion; acupuncture analgesia; traditional and natural medicine.
